What I Look for in a Good Grill Machine

The first thing I check is the heating performance. I want a machine that heats up quickly and cooks evenly on both sides. If the heat is uneven, my sandwich ends up toasted in one spot and soft in another.

I also pay attention to the plate quality. Non-stick plates are my favorite because they make cleaning much easier. I do not want cheese or butter sticking everywhere after every use.

Size and Capacity

I always think about how many sandwiches I usually make at once. If I only make one or two servings, a compact grill machine works well for me. But if I often cook for my family, I prefer a larger one that can handle multiple sandwiches at the same time.

The size also matters for storage. I like a machine that fits easily in my kitchen cabinet or on my countertop without taking too much space.

Temperature Control

For me, temperature control is very important. Some sandwiches need gentle heat, while others need a stronger grill effect. When I can adjust the temperature, I have more control over the texture and browning.

If a machine has only one heat setting, I make sure it still gives consistent results. But if I have the choice, I always prefer adjustable settings.

Ease of Cleaning

I never ignore cleaning convenience. A grill machine that is difficult to clean quickly becomes annoying to use. I look for removable plates, drip trays, and surfaces that wipe clean easily.

In my experience, a machine with dishwasher-safe parts saves a lot of time. That makes the whole cooking process much more enjoyable.

Build Quality and Durability

I want a grill machine that feels sturdy when I hold it. A strong body, good hinges, and a reliable handle usually tell me the product will last longer. I avoid machines that feel too lightweight or flimsy because they often do not hold up well over time.

Safety Features

Safety is something I always consider. Cool-touch handles, auto shut-off, and indicator lights are features I appreciate. They help me use the machine more confidently, especially when I am in a hurry.

If I am buying for a home with children, I pay even more attention to safety features.

Power and Energy Use

I usually check the wattage before buying. A higher wattage machine often heats faster and cooks more efficiently. At the same time, I try to balance performance with energy use.

For me, the goal is to get good results without wasting too much electricity.
